Frequently Asked Questions

Olympic weightlifting is a sport focused on two lifts: the snatch and the clean & jerk. Training builds explosive power, speed, coordination, mobility, and full-body strength.

Most people feel improvement in technique and confidence within 2–4 weeks. Strength and performance gains typically show up over 6–12 weeks, depending on consistency, recovery, and training frequency.

If you train in-person, everything is provided. If you're training on your own, you'll ideally need: a barbell, bumper plates, a lifting platform or safe space, and lifting shoes (recommended). Chalk and straps are optional.

We typically recommend 2-4 sessions per week depending on your goals and recovery. Olympic lifting is skill-based, so consistent practice matters, but quality and recovery come first.
